Importance of Financial Analytics
Financial analytics involves the collection, analysis, and interpretation of financial data to gain insights into the financial health and performance of a business. By utilizing financial analytics, businesses can:
- Identify trends and patterns in financial data
- Forecast future financial performance
- Make data-driven decisions
- Optimize resource allocation
- Identify opportunities for growth and expansion
Overall, financial analytics provides businesses with the tools and insights needed to make strategic decisions that drive profitability and sustainable growth.
Key Financial Metrics
There are several key financial metrics that businesses should monitor and analyze to gain a comprehensive understanding of their financial performance. Some of the most important financial metrics include:
Financial Metric | Description |
---|---|
Revenue | Total income generated from sales of goods or services |
Profit Margin | Ratio of net income to total revenue, indicating profitability |
Return on Investment (ROI) | Measure of the return generated from investments |
Debt-to-Equity Ratio | Ratio of total debt to total equity, indicating financial leverage |
By tracking and analyzing these key financial metrics, businesses can gain valuable insights into their financial performance and make informed decisions to drive growth and success.
